excel宏编程是什么语言
-
Excel宏编程并不是一种独立的编程语言,而是使用Excel自带的宏功能进行编程。宏是一种用于自动化任务和重复操作的代码。在Excel中,宏可以记录和重放用户的操作,也可以通过Visual Basic for Applications(VBA)编写。VBA是一种基于
Visual Basic的编程语言,它专门用于编写宏和自定义功能。当我们使用Excel宏编程时,可以通过录制宏的方式来记录我们的操作步骤,Excel会将这些操作步骤转化为VBA代码。录制宏后,我们可以通过编辑这些代码来自定义和优化宏的功能。
通过VBA,我们可以使用对象模型来操作Excel中的各种对象,如工作簿、工作表和单元格等。VBA代码可以包括变量、条件判断、循环结构以及自定义函数。使用VBA的强大功能,我们可以自动完成一系列的任务,如数据处理、图表生成、报表生成等。
在Excel中,宏可以通过按钮、快捷键或者自动触发来执行。通过自定义宏,我们可以大大提高工作效率,减少重复操作的时间和劳动成本。
总结来说,Excel宏编程是一种通过录制和编辑VBA代码来自动化和定制Excel操作的方式,它利用VBA语言的功能来实现自动处理数据、生成报表等操作,提高工作效率和减少人工劳动。
1年前 -
Excel宏编程使用的是一种称为VBA(Visual Basic for Applications)的编程语言。VBA是一种基于Visual Basic的脚本语言,专门为Microsoft Office应用程序开发而设计。Excel中的VBA编程语言可以用于创建自定义的宏和函数,用于自动化重复性任务、处理数据和生成报表等。
以下是关于Excel宏编程语言VBA的几个要点:
-
VBA的语法和结构:VBA使用类似于其他基于Basic语言的编程语言的语法和结构。它包括各种数据类型、变量和常量定义、条件语句、循环结构、函数和过程等。
-
对象模型:Excel宏编程通过VBA可以直接操作Excel应用程序中的各种对象。它有一个丰富的对象模型,可以访问并操作工作簿、工作表、单元格、图表等元素。
-
宏录制:Excel提供了宏录制功能,可以将用户在Excel中的操作转换为VBA代码。用户可以通过录制宏来快速生成VBA代码,并进一步编辑和修改以满足特定需求。
-
事件驱动:VBA支持在Excel应用程序中的特定事件触发时执行相应的代码。例如,当工作簿打开或关闭、工作表激活或选择、单元格内容发生改变等,都可以触发相应的事件,从而执行相应的VBA代码。
-
扩展性和灵活性:通过VBA,用户可以编写具有复杂逻辑和交互性的自定义宏和函数。VBA还可以与其他编程语言进行交互,如与数据库进行数据交换、与外部系统进行通信等。
需要注意的是,Excel中的VBA编程语言是针对Excel应用程序的,虽然与Visual Basic有很多相似之处,但也有一些特定于Excel的对象和方法。因此,即使对其他编程语言有一定的了解,也需要学习和掌握Excel中的VBA语法和对象模型,才能进行有效的宏编程。
1年前 -
-
Excel 宏编程使用的是一种称为 VBA(Visual Basic for Applications)的编程语言。VBA 是一种类似于 Visual Basic 的编程语言,由 Microsoft 开发用于扩展和自动化 Microsoft Office 应用程序。VBA 允许用户编写自定义的宏(也称为子程序或宏代码),以实现自动化任务、数据处理、报表生成等功能。
下面将详细介绍 Excel 宏编程的方法和操作流程。
1. 启用开发工具
首先,需要启用 Excel 的开发工具,这样才能访问和编写宏代码。启用方法如下:
- 打开 Excel,点击菜单栏上的“文件”;
- 在打开的菜单中选择“选项”;
- 在弹出的选项对话框中选择“自定义功能区”;
- 在右侧的“主选项卡”列表中找到并勾选“开发工具”;
- 点击底部的“确定”按钮。
2. 创建宏
完成启用开发工具后,可以开始创建宏。创建宏的方法如下所示:
- 点击 Excel 中的“开发工具”选项卡;
- 在“开发工具”选项卡中,找到并点击“Visual Basic”按钮,打开 VBA 编辑器;
- 在 VBA 编辑器窗口中,选择“插入”菜单,然后选择“模块”;
- 在模块中可以编写 VBA 代码。
3. 编写宏代码
在 VBA 编辑器中编写宏代码。VBA 代码是一系列的语句和命令,用于执行特定的任务。下面是一个简单的例子,用于在 Excel 中插入当前日期:
Sub 插入日期() Dim currentDate As Date currentDate = Now Range("A1").Value = currentDate End Sub上述代码中:
Sub关键字定义了一个子程序,即宏;插入日期是宏的名称,用于在 Excel 中调用宏;Dim关键字声明了一个变量currentDate;currentDate = Now将当前日期和时间赋值给变量currentDate;Range("A1").Value = currentDate将变量currentDate的值插入到单元格A1中。
4. 运行宏
编写完宏代码后,可以在 Excel 中运行宏。运行宏的方法如下所示:
- 返回 Excel 界面;
- 点击“开发工具”选项卡中的“宏”按钮;
- 在弹出的对话框中选择要运行的宏,并点击“运行”按钮。
5. 保存和使用宏
完成宏的编写和运行后,可以将宏保存在 Excel 工作簿中,并在需要的时候调用和使用宏。保存宏的步骤如下:
- 在 VBA 编辑器中按下
Ctrl + S,或者点击“文件”菜单中的“保存”按钮; - 在弹出的保存对话框中选择保存位置和文件名,并将 “保存类型” 设置为“Excel 二进制工作簿”或“Excel 启用宏的工作簿”;
- 点击“保存”按钮。
保存完成后,宏就会被保存在工作簿中,可以在任何需要的时候打开工作簿并调用宏。
以上就是 Excel 宏编程的方法和操作流程。通过编写宏代码,可以实现自动化、数据处理和报表生成等功能,提高工作效率。
1年前